About the Book



This time, it's an adventure on the wide-open ocean, and everyone's favorite girl detective, Ruby Redfort, is out at sea. Can she crack the case of the Twinford pirates while evading the clutches of a vile sea monster as well as the evil Count von Viscount? Well, you wouldn't want to bet against her!

Review Quotes




It's as if James Bond met Nancy Drew met Harriet the Spy, and it works most effectively, complete with appendixes that discuss code breaking in music, text, and graphics. Three cheers for a determinedly wholesome mystery series that doesn't talk down to its tween audience.
--Booklist Online

Ruby is a smart, feisty, and definitely fun character who easily pulls readers into this fast-paced mystery. There are a variety of secret codes throughout the book that readers can have a go at in the concluding section. While this is the second title in the series, it can definitely stand alone, although readers will surely want to read more about this spunky character's adventures.
--School Library Journal

The codes (musical and binary) that Ruby deciphers are great fun... [A] middle-grade mystery for budding sleuths.
--Kirkus Reviews

Ruby will appeal to young readers who like their action with a dash of danger, and their heroines witty and independent.
--VOYA



About the Author



Lauren Child has published many best-selling and award-winning books, including the hugely popular Charlie and Lola and Clarice Bean series. She has won numerous awards, including the prestigious Kate Greenaway Medal. Lauren Child lives in London.
